Transaction 8456970895fffbbaa0020f22e22004fb248ca16615c3904ce88d77f8bda1082b
1 Input
1 Output
-
8456970895fffbbaa0020f22e22004fb248ca16615c3904ce88d77f8bda1082b:0
- value
- 63276
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6fa22571e3e2b63e0e16a955b9c0ad4cea0bc7b4 OP_EQUAL
- address
- 3BsHAxUKdJTc2pXUPknAos5XJcaR8iDUVY